Čoahkkáigeassu:This research is carried out based on the analysis of bibliographic information of articles made in different sectors that contain characteristics similar to the study area. The objective was to develop a protocol and methodology for the collection of fungal species in the structure of the plant substrate the study was carried out in the Western Cordillera of the Andes in the Evergreen Pie Montano forest that is located in the Los Laureles enclosure between the Pangua canton and La Maná. An inductive and deductive methodology was carried out that goes from the particular to the general of a descriptive type. In the methodological process, the theoretical reference of the authors Pfenning and Magalhães, 2012 was found who affirm that, “The methodology to isolate and control fungi from complex ecosystems such as the soil shows inherent limitations due to the natures of the species and the inability of the culture media to accurately copy soil habitats”. The study area was identified using the GIS software. A protocol for collecting soil fungi species such as saprophytes and plant pathogens was designed in the structure of the plant substrate for the cultivation of fungi in the field and in the laboratory. In conclusion, with the selection of techniques and adequate methodology, bearing in mind the geomorphology, edaphic, meteorological, geological and hydrogeological conditions of the area, it was possible to isolate and characterize the fungi belonging to the group of microorganisms that affect the plant substrate.
